Post for Travel Intern :

Responsibilities may include (but are not limited to):

* Completing, demonstrating and validating each component of the travel training curriculum and on-the job training assignments and skills as outlined at the beginning of the internship program.

* Gaining the necessary knowledge and skills to actively solicit and sell Auto Club Group travel products and services.

* Learning to provide professional guidance and counsel to customers regarding their travel requirements including offering ancillary products (hotel, car, insurance, etc.) to enhance the primary travel purchase.

* Completing sales by making necessary travel arrangements including making reservations, collecting money and processing of documents per travel standards.

Program Components:

* Training in Dearborn, MI for one week and in Aurora, IL for two weeks (tentative locations). The remaining weeks will be spent in Michigan Branch training locations (Flint, Macomb County, Ann Arbor, Lansing, Brighton and Grand Rapids).

* Transition to a AAA Travel Agent position
